Rachel Zegler and Gal Gadot star in the Marc Webb reimagination of the 1937 classic.
Disney fans have been waiting a long time to see Rachel Zegler take a bite of that forbidden apple and now, they’re going to have to wait much, much longer. The company just announced that Snow White, Marc Webb’s upcoming live-action remake of the 1937 classic, has been delayed almost a full year. Co-starring Gal Gadot, it was originally set for release on March 22, 2024 but has now been pushed back all the way to March 21, 2025. The same fate has befallen Elio, the upcoming Pixar animated film.
Also of note in Disney’s delays is Magazine Dreams starring Jonathan Majors. The Sundance hit was picked up by Fox Searchlight hoping to get the Loki actor an Oscar nomination but after allegations of abuse, that movie - which was supposed to be released December 8 - has now been taken off the schedule entirely. So, as it stands, after the November 22 release of the Disney animated film Wish, Disney proper won’t have another release until April 5, 2024.
